Did you know your employer also pays tax on your salary? It costs the employer € 654 to pay you € 2,900. In other words, every time you spend €10 of your hard-earned money, €5.36 goes to the government.
Real tax rate
43.7%
So, with you and the employer both paying tax, what used to be a 31% tax rate now rises to 43.7%, meaning your real tax rate is actually 12.7% higher than what it seemed at first.

What tax rate applies to a €34,800 salary in Greece?

Your average tax rate is 31.0% and your marginal tax rate is 43.9%. This marginal tax rate means that any additional income will be taxed at this rate. For example, if your salary increases by €100, €43.9 will be taxed; as a result, your net pay will increase by only €56.1.
